"Seeing is believing!" - This age-old adage holds true in various areas of human life, yet in the area of data interpretation, visual observation underperforms. TissueGnostics counteracts this drawback with its innovative Tissue Image Cytometers, utilizing a full-spectrum approach to unlock the cellular mechanisms behind diseases such as cancerous conditions, immune system disorders, and pathogenic diseases.
Birthed in 2003, TissueGnostics has emerged as a world pioneer, influencing biomedical research in over sixty nations across every region. Their technologies have been featured in thousands of scientific studies and published in more than 800 peer-reviewed journals, assisting scientists globally in their journey to uncover the origins of disease formation and find treatments for patients.
TissueGnostics' products and solutions serve a vital function in developing precision medicine, promising to benefit countless patients internationally. The multicultural team at TissueGnostics is unfailingly committed to their corporate motto - Precision that Inspires!.

Charting the Regulatory Terrain
Within the sphere of diagnostic medicine, legal adherence is equally as critical as cutting-edge creative progress. The enterprise runs within a strictly regulated system under which following stringent quality and safety requirements is imperative.
This firm’s adherence to legal and regulatory frameworks is reflected in its careful testing regimes, thorough record keeping, furthermore continuous quality improvement initiatives.
Compliance authorities across multiple zones have increasingly recognized the promise in digital diagnostic methods in boosting diagnostic accuracy and improving patient care.
Notwithstanding, verifying that new solutions adhere to these regulations imposes unified efforts by developers, clinical experts along with government agencies. TissueGnostics maintains active dialogue with compliance institutions to guarantee its products meet and surpass regulatory requirements. Such a preemptive strategy not only mitigates risks and promotes seamless integration in clinical practice.
Through ongoing regulatory alignment, TissueGnostics builds a foundation of unwavering credibility — a cornerstone element in any technology influencing health outcomes. This rigorous focus on quality instills confidence in clinical teams in addition to those receiving care, nurturing confidence in the move towards digital diagnostics.

Wider Economic and Societal Effects
The far-reaching effects from digital pathology surpass the narrow confines of conventional laboratories.
Monetarily, the move from analogue to digital pathology is reshaping spending patterns in medical care in addition to the management of resources.
By lessening the time taken for slide analysis by curtailing lowering inaccuracies in diagnosis, the use of digital pathology results in considerable economic savings in medical care systems. These savings subsequently can be redirected for clinical research and care, leading to a self-reinforcing cycle resulting in ongoing innovation and improved results.
Within society, the embedding about modern tissue analysis is poised to universalize accessibility in the realm of state-of-the-art clinical diagnostic solutions.
Under-served along with underserved areas, whereby connection pertaining to qualified histopathologists is restricted, are positioned to benefit greatly from telepathology. Innovative pictures are easily transmitted over great territories, providing the means to tele- virtual consultations in addition to so that clients obtain knowledgeable evaluations despite differences in the particular physical locale. Such democratization of specialized knowledge holds special importance in our time since healthcare inequities still exist a major challenge.
Moreover, the data collected via automated medical pathology supplies a plethora of potentials regarding community health investigations furthermore healthcare activities. Significant information sets which encapsulate minute variations pertaining to specimen structure supplies observations concerning epidemiological patterns, the effectiveness of treatments, in addition to moreover external influences impacting treatment results. In this sense, TissueGnostics’ system is not only a tool for diagnosis but also serves as a driver of broader societal improvements.
Advancing Forward: Opportunities and Setbacks
As the digital pathology landscape continues to mature, TissueGnostics confronts both potentials and difficulties as it advances. The adoption of cutting-edge analytics, extended cloud-based technologies as well as streamlined integration across complementary digital health platforms are all areas ripe for innovation. These technological improvements may further simplify system workflows and unlock further potential for investigative and diagnostic purposes.
Yet, the road ahead is fraught with challenges. Continuous education and skill updating is crucial because clinicians move to advanced technologies. Verifying that medical diagnosticians and laboratory staff are well-versed in modern digital systems remains fundamental to technology efficacy. The organization sees this need and is committed to inclusive education programs along with support infrastructures meant to simplify a smooth move from old methods to digital systems.
One more obstacle resides in keeping the balanced integration uniting technological innovation with skilled human analysis. Whereas, digital systems and automation can significantly enhance accuracy in diagnosis, they are intended only to be seen as auxiliary to the critical evaluation of proficient clinicians. Retaining this equilibrium is imperative as the technology develops and as dependency on data-driven insights increases data-driven insights.
